Real-Time Data Integration for Smarter Traffic Solutions
With the rapid advancements in technology, cities are increasingly relying on real-time data to optimize traffic management systems. Integrating data from various sources such as sensors, cameras, and GPS allows traffic control centers to monitor and manage traffic flow more efficiently. This not only reduces congestion but also improves safety for commuters.
Real-time data integration empowers traffic management systems to respond dynamically to changing conditions. By collecting and processing data instantly, traffic solutions can adapt to events like accidents, weather changes, or road closures, ensuring that the city’s infrastructure functions smoothly. This approach offers a more proactive solution to traffic management compared to traditional methods.
Benefits of Real-Time Data Integration
- Reduced Congestion: Instant updates allow for rerouting vehicles, minimizing delays.
- Enhanced Safety: Immediate detection of accidents or hazardous conditions helps in quicker response times.
- Optimized Traffic Flow: Real-time adjustments to traffic signals help smooth traffic movement.
- Improved Resource Allocation: Data-driven insights enable better deployment of resources, such as maintenance crews and law enforcement.
Key Technologies Involved
- IoT Sensors: Collect traffic data, vehicle counts, and environmental conditions.
- AI Algorithms: Analyze data for predictive insights and decision-making.
- Cloud Computing: Enables large-scale data storage and processing for real-time decision-making.
- V2X Communication: Facilitates vehicle-to-infrastructure communication, enabling dynamic traffic control.
Example of Data Integration Impact
Scenario | Before Integration | After Integration |
---|---|---|
Traffic Flow | Static signals with fixed timings | Dynamic adjustments based on traffic volume |
Accident Response | Delayed detection and response | Immediate alert and rerouting |
Resource Deployment | Manual scheduling of resources | Automated and optimized resource allocation |

Minimizing Delays with Automated Traffic Management Systems
Efficient traffic management is essential for reducing congestion and improving road safety. With the rapid increase in vehicle numbers globally, traditional traffic control methods often struggle to cope with the growing demand. Automated traffic management systems (ATMS) offer a viable solution to these challenges by dynamically adjusting traffic flow based on real-time data. These systems significantly contribute to minimizing delays by ensuring optimal traffic conditions through advanced algorithms and sensor-based monitoring.
One of the key benefits of automated traffic management is its ability to adjust traffic signals based on current conditions, rather than following a pre-set schedule. This flexibility allows for smoother traffic movement, particularly during peak hours or in the event of accidents. Moreover, these systems can provide immediate responses to unexpected traffic patterns, which is impossible with manual systems.
Key Features of Automated Systems
- Real-time traffic monitoring using sensors and cameras
- Adaptive signal control to adjust traffic light timings based on actual traffic flow
- Integration with vehicle communication systems for smoother navigation
- Prediction algorithms to forecast traffic congestion and suggest optimal routes
Impact on Delay Reduction
- Real-time Adjustments: Automated systems adjust light cycles immediately in response to fluctuating traffic volumes, avoiding unnecessary stops and reducing delays.
- Optimized Traffic Flow: The systems use predictive analytics to ensure that traffic moves efficiently, even during high-demand periods.
- Incident Management: When incidents occur, these systems can immediately change signal patterns to redirect traffic away from blocked areas, minimizing the impact of accidents.
Efficiency of Automated Systems Compared to Traditional Methods
Criteria | Automated Traffic Management | Traditional Methods |
---|---|---|
Response Time | Immediate, real-time adjustments | Pre-set schedules with limited flexibility |
Traffic Flow Optimization | Dynamic, adaptive flow control | Fixed timings and less responsive to traffic conditions |
Incident Handling | Automatic rerouting and signal adjustment | Manual intervention required, causing delays |
